Abstract:
An investigation was made of the interaction of metals in air with ultraviolet radiation of the wavelength 308 nm and intensity up to 3×109 W/cm2. The plasma formation threshold was found to depend strongly on the degree of laser cleaning and preliminary preparation of the target surfaces. The target material had a decisive influence on the dependence of the efficiency of energy deposition on the laser radiation intensity. Conditions for low-threshold breakdown of air by ultraviolet laser radiation were analyzed.
